About Riga (RIX)

Riga is the main capital city of Latvia and the largest city of the Baltic states. The city is a home to more than one third of Latvia's population. Being a leading seaport, the city is a major industrial, commercial, cultural and financial centre of the Baltic Sea region. It lies on the Gulf of Riga between 1 and 10 metres above sea level on a flat and sandy plain. Riga has an ancient history and is well-known for its rich cultural heritage that magnetizes large number of travellers across the country. Riga is a multicultural city that means there are number of few things to see here. You will surely love to have a weekend in Riga as it is a great way to gather new impressions and to relax. With its central geographic position, the city has always been the major infrastructural hub of Latvia. Travellers can admire the distinct architecture of Riga, especially the ancient art nouveau buildings. The city has been named as a UNESCO World Heritage Site due to the assorted collection of art nouveau buildings that makes it one of the largest in the world. Riga is also valued as a famous city with an exclusive assortment of wooden developments in its central section. The city has an active cultural life which attract a large number of people from all across the country. The Dome Cathedral is famous all across the world for its acoustics and giant organ. About Bangalore (BLR)

Located at an elevation of 949 meters above sea level on the Deccan Plateau, Bangalore or Bengaluru is known as the ‘The Garden City’ of India. Some people also refer to it as Sillicon Valley of India. Being the capital city of Karnataka, Bangalore has everything to attract the travellers from across the world, from tree lined streets to lush green parks, gorgeous lakes to finest eateries. It is also the gateway to the Southern India. Bangalore is one of the fast growing cities in India and it is now become the main hub for business and technology. At present, the city is also gaining popularity among the students because of its modern and innovative educational facilities. The metropolis also gives you a beautiful picture of historical and cultural values as moving in the city, you will get some amazing colours of Indian culture. Lal Bagh Garden, Vidhana Soudha and Tipu Sultan Palace are some of the renowned places to visit here. The warm hospitality of Bangalore is also something which you will love to talk about. People here are quite fun-loving and caring. The best time to visit Bangalore is during the season winter as you can feel and smell the fragrance of flowers. There are a good number of restaurants which serve you all types of foods like Chinese, Thai, Italian, and different flavours of Indian foods. For shopping lovers, this place is also a heaven as you can shop for various things. Reaching the city is never a problem as it is well connected through different parts of the world. All the major airlines touch the city and if you reside in India then you can opt for rail and bus network too. About KLM Royal Dutch

KLM is Netherlands based airline headquartered at Amstelveen. It operates worldwide for various destinations. Cargo services are also offered by it.KLM Airlines was founded in 1919 but started to operate in 1920. The first flight was operated at 17 May 1920. In year 1920 it carried about 440 passenger and 22 tons of freight. Its first international flight was introduced at 1st October 1924. In 1930 it carried 15,143 passengers. The Douglas DC-2 was introduced on the Batavia service in 1934. It is known to be the oldest airline in the world and operating under its original name. In year 2004 Air France merged with it and both continued to fly under their distinct brand name. Air France-KLM alliance is also the part of Sky Team Alliance. After Second World War it started to rebuild its network. KLM Air Lines maintains convenient services and offers it to passengers. Due to best services it has ranked top most in Netherlands. Premium hospitality services are also the main features of it. It has managed to cover many routes, which connect Netherlands to all the important economic regions of the world. In India, Mumbai and Delhi are the destinations which are covered by it.
